  2. The final line of the song, "The dream is over", has been seen as declaring the end of the 1960s quest for meaning. "If there is a God", Lennon explained, "we're all it". [4] Legacy. The Irish rock band U2 wrote and recorded the song "God Part II" as an answer song to Lennon's "God".

  6. 2 de ago. de 2010 · On the song ‘God’ he finally broke the spell, telling the world that the dream was over with his stark revelation: “I don’t believe in Beatles”. Lennon always had ambivalent feelings towards religion.
